Perhaps it is an unsupported device version? I have the Nano S +. Ywallet Ledger required that version for Orchard, Nano S for Sapling, others were not supported so may be a similar instance here.

1 Like

to clarify, it is
nano s: T+S
nano s+: T+S+O

There are many other cold wallet options, as far as the setup goes, but to have your stuff on a usb in particular, you could run a persistent live iso of Ubuntu with your Ywallet and boot into an offline session to perform the cold wallet signing (I’ll try this out). Obviously, like the Ledger, you still need to backup properly in case of errors. You could also run a normal, non-persistent live iso which requires importing the seed every time, more opsecky (of course it also requires installing the wallet so it would be best to flash the iso with the wallet already contained).
Used to be, flashing a live Persistent iso was a little tricky, but apparently, Rufus exposes an option to just create a persistent partition, right there when you flash the disk, so we’ll see (update: it works).

Dear Zcash community, we want to announce that Ledger has finally officially released the new Zcash Shielded Ledger App developed by zondax.

This new application can be found in Ledger Live under the name “zcash shielded”

The new app is currently supported by the following devices:

  • Nano S
  • Nano S Plus
  • Flex
  • Stax

We developed the application to be compatible with NanoX, however, despite the continuous efforts there is an ongoing issue on NanoX devices that persists. The device takes too long in calculating keys and this triggers a watchdog, we’re working with the Ledger firmware team to find a solution for this.

Currently the only desktop wallet that supports this new Ledger app is a fork of Zec wallet that we have adapted to be compatible with the new Ledger app. This can be found here . While we recognise that this is not ideal, we’re actively collaborating and providing support to other wallets that want to integrate HW support (zingo, zashi etc).

Please find here further information

Here is a tutorial on how to use this new application to unlock locked funds due to the previous Ledger application “zcash” not supporting shielded transactions.
